Installations must follow these codes and requirements:
- National Electrical Code, ANSI/NFPA 70, latest edition
and any addtional national, state or local codes.
- In Canada, CSA C22.1 Canadian Electrical Code Part 1
and any local codes.
- Wiring must be N.E.C. Class 1. If original wire as
supplied with boiler must be replaced, type 105°C wire
or equivalent must be used. Supply wiring to boiler and
additional control wiring must be 14 ga. or heavier.
- Provide electrical ground at boiler as required by codes.
